#EPL: Gary Neville warns Arsenal, Man City about ‘dangerous team’

Sky Sports pundit, Gary Neville, has warned teams like Arsenal and Manchester City that “dangerous” Manchester United will be coming for them in the near-future.

The Red Devils have won the first silverware of the season in English football, defeating Newcastle 2-0 in the Carabao Cup final on Sunday.

Erik ten Hag has completely transformed United since he arrived from Ajax seven months ago.

United remain in contention to win a ‘quadruple’ of trophies in Ten Hag’s first season, with the club still playing in the FA Cup and Europa League.

They are also currently eight points behind leaders Arsenal in the Premier League.

Neville said: “This trophy was the catalyst for feeling confident and putting belief into the squad.

“This squad will be dangerous with a medal around their neck because you like to think Erik ten Hag is going to improve them again in the next 12 to 18 months.

“They’re not close to Arsenal or Man City, that’s clear, but where they are and what they’re doing is something I never would have imagined six months ago.”
